Can You Spray Paint Craft Foam?

Craft foam is one of the most versatile materials used in arts and crafts projects. It is easy to cut, shape, and glue, which makes it suitable for creating a wide range of crafts. However, one question that arises when working with craft foam is whether or not it can be spray painted.

The answer is yes, you can spray paint craft foam. In fact, spray painting is one of the easiest and quickest ways to give your craft foam a new look. However, there are a few things that you need to keep in mind when spray painting craft foam.

What You Need to Know Before Spray Painting Craft Foam

Before you start spray painting your craft foam, make sure to clean it thoroughly. Use a damp cloth to wipe away any dirt, dust, or debris on the surface. Any contaminants on the surface can affect the adhesion of the spray paint.

Choose the right spray paint for your craft. Not all spray paints are suitable for craft foam. Look for spray paints that are specifically formulated for use on foam materials. These spray paints are designed to adhere to the foam surface without melting or eroding it.

How to Spray Paint Craft Foam

Now that you know what to keep in mind, follow these easy steps to spray paint your craft foam:

  1. Clean your craft foam thoroughly using a damp cloth.
  2. Prepare your spray paint. Shake the can thoroughly for at least a minute before using it.
  3. Test your spray paint on a small, inconspicuous area of the craft foam to check if it melts or erodes the foam surface. If the spray paint affects the foam, stop using it immediately and try a different spray paint.
  4. Hold the can about 6-8 inches away from the craft foam surface and aim it directly at the area you want to spray paint.
  5. Spray a thin, even layer of paint onto the craft foam. Avoid spraying too much paint at once, as this can cause the foam to melt or warp.
  6. Allow the first coat to dry completely before applying a second coat. Apply additional coats as needed.
  7. Once the spray paint has dried completely, you can add any finishing touches or embellishments to your craft foam.

The answer to the question of whether or not craft foam can be spray painted is yes! Craft foam can indeed be sprayed with paint to achieve a variety of unique results. Spray painting craft foam can help add a touch of color or texture to your craft project, and the process is fairly simple.

Before spray painting craft foam, make sure to prepare the surface of the material by wiping it clean with alcohol or water to remove any dirt or residue. This will help ensure that the paint adheres to the surface of the craft foam successfully. Once the surface is prepped, it’s time to begin spray painting the material.

It is recommended to use a paint specifically formulated for use on foam materials, as general spray paint can cause warping or melting of the foam. The paint should be applied in thin layers to prevent saturating the foam and causing it to become brittle. From there, let the paint dry for several hours or according to the manufacturer’s instructions, and you’ll have a craft foam material with a vibrant new finish.
